Album overview
The Private Tapes, Volume 4 is a collection of previously unreleased recordings by the legendary German electronic and krautrock band Ash Ra Tempel, released in 2023. This album is part of a series that showcases the band's exploration of ambient and experimental sounds, highlighting their innovative approach to music production. The album features improvised pieces, showcasing the band's signature blend of guitars, synthesizers, and organic textures. Recorded during the late '70s, these tracks reflect the band's artistic evolution and their contributions to the avant-garde genre. Released under the label Bureau B, the album includes collaborations with renowned musicians from their era, further enriching its sound. The Private Tapes series serves to expose the depth of Ash Ra Tempel's creativity and their influence on contemporary electronic music.
Review
The Private Tapes, Volume 4 exemplifies Ash Ra Tempel's ability to weave complex soundscapes that transport listeners into an ethereal realm. The album's sound is characterized by its organic feel, with flowing guitar melodies intertwined with pulsating synth lines. Each track feels like a spontaneous jam session, yet they are meticulously crafted to evoke deep emotional responses. The absence of traditional song structure allows for a freeform experience, which may challenge some listeners, but rewards those who embrace the journey. The artistic vision behind this release is clear: to capture the essence of improvisation and exploration, offering a rare glimpse into the band's creative process.
